Are you one who doesn't see within.... spiritual growth?
Php 1:6 being confident of this, that He who began a good work in you will carry it on to completion until the day of Christ Jesus.
Going through a new season of growing pains... sometimes it is hard for us to see the growth and change. One can only sense the soils restrictions... limits set by earthly weight and even by ones own self. Breaking through the soil...may be painful at times. The outcome from a new emergence we long to see.
We need to rest in the soil under the Son, because it is God who is watching and waiting for us to bloosom. It is the Lords purposes and plans that are preparing us. We need to "rest" on Php 1:6 that He (not I) who began a good work...(He not I) will carry it on....to completion.
Whisper...friend, soar boldly, being confidant...that in the soil of our confinements and weakness's....The Lord will carry it on...to completion! Ex. 19:4 2 Cor 3:18 In Christ, Brown Eagle

Matthew 14:29-32...v.30 But when he saw the wind, he was afraid and, beginning to sink, cried out, "Lord, save me!"
A door opened and I was asked to speak several years ago at a High School in an auditorium of 1,400. Before leaving that morning, I started to pace the floors, arms a flapping (a works of the flesh moment :) ...Lord, who am I fooling that I can do this, Lord, what did I get myself into this time, why do I keep getting myself into these positions and on and on I went for a few minutes. When I finally grew tired and just dropped to my knees...the Lord whispered to me in the quietness...The answer to your problem is within your questions..."I". Your right Brown Eagle...you can't...but with and in Me you can. Keep your eyes on me. Heb. 12:2 Psm 141:8 Cor. 4:18
Peter started to focus on the high waves. He started to sink because he took his eyes off of Christ. Taking our eyes off of Christ, we too are going to sink or backslide. During difficult situations we need to keep our eyes on Christ, rather then our inadequacies, circumstances, situations...whisper....and the "I"'s. In Christ, Brown Eagle
